Pot-TV Newshawks: Million Dollar a Day Pot Ring Busted   
0 min
11 Aug, 2004

At least 23-individuals involved in Tucson's Dominguez Drug Trafficking Ring were arrested and booked into the Pima County Jail on various drug charges.

The Counter-Narcotics Alliance says the drug trafficing organization, led by Maria Isabel Dominguez-Anaya who was one of the many arrested Tuesday, is responsible for brokering multi-ton quantities of marijuana across town.


Pot-TV Newshawks: Revisiting Rebagliati   
0 min
11 Aug, 2004

With athlete's of all kinds turning to marijuana for rest and relaxation, and the Olympics taking place, it is little wonder that CBC.ca is Revisiting Rebagliati:

"The addition of snowboarding into the Olympic program was met with suspicion from both sides. Snowboarders raised concerns about maintaining their counterculture roots. The Olympic hosts, on the other hand, viewed the sport warily but hoped that it would boost interest with the younger generation. And then along came Ross Rebagliati, a 26-year-old free spirit who caused more controversy when the IOC threatened to take away his gold medal after he tested positive for cannabis."

Pot-TV Newshawks: Winnipeg teen busted smoking pot near cop shop   
0 min
10 Aug, 2004

A teenager in Winnipeg committed a bit of a faux pas in front of a police station on Friday afternoon. He lit up a joint right outside the building's doors.

"I'd say this would be the dumb criminal of the week," Const. Shelly Glover told the Winnipeg Sun.
